DUNGARVAN: 1st winter Mediterranean Gull & 2 Curlew Sandpipers @ Ballyneety. (MC)
HELVICK HEAD:
Seawatch 09:10-11:00 & 12:20-13:05 (CF)
'Blue' Fulmar: 3
Manx Shearwater: 4
Storm Petrel: 1
petrel species: 1 'large'
Red-throated Diver: 5
LONG-TAILED SKUA: 1 juv
Pomarine Skua: 14
Arctic Skua: 27
Great Skua: 30
Little Gull: 4 1st-winter
Sandwich Tern: 2
Fulmar, Gannet, Kittiwake, large auks: strong passage W up to c10:30 (when rain started & wind dropped)
Skua counts underestimates (many distant birds not assigned to species).
On land, 5 Chiffchaffs with good numbers of Blackbirds & Song Thrushes.
DUNGARVAN: 1 adult & 1 1st winter Mediterranean Gull @ the Barnawee. (MC)

CLONEA: Purple Sandpiper @ Ballinard. (")

ARDMORE: Juvenile AMERICAN GOLDEN PLOVER & 60+ Siskins @ Whiting Bay. 7 Mediterranean Gulls (5 adults, 1 1st Winter & 1 2nd Winter) @ Curragh Beach. 20+ Tree Sparrows & 1 Willow Warbler @ Goat Island. (")

CLONEA: Adult Mediterranean Gull @ Ballinclamper. (")


TRAMORE: 370 Brent Geese off north saltmarsh, 2nd-winter Mediterranean Gull off Saleen, 3 Med Gulls (1st-winter & 2 adults) & 2 Sandwich Terns at boating lake (PMW).
WHITING BAY: Juvenile AMERICAN GOLDEN PLOVER behind farm NE of east carpark (MC, CF, FO'C, DW).

BROWNSTOWN HEAD: 'GREENLAND/ ICELAND' REDPOLL (rostrata/islandica) mistnetted & ringed this morning along with 38 Lesser Redpolls (MAD, PMW); wing 78 mm compared with 66-75 mm for 317 Lesser Redpolls here Sep-Oct 2006-2011. Also 2+ Siskins overhead.
